1. Assume that pencils are manufactured in a perfectly competitive market that is in long-run equilibrium. (a) Draw correctly labeled side-by-side graphs for the pencil market and for a representative rm and show each of the following. (i) The market price and quantity, labeled PM and QM, respectively (ii) The rm's prot-maximizing price and quantity, labeled PF and QF, respectively (b) What is the relationship between PM and PF? Explain. (c) Rent on the factory building is an important fixed cost in the production of pencils, and the industry experiences signicant increases in rent. (i) What will happen to the firm's prot-maximizing quantity in the short run? Explain. (ii) On your graph in part (a), show the impact of the rent increase and completely shade the area representing the rm's profit or loss in the short run. ((1) As a result of the rent increase, what will happen to each of the following in the long run? (i) The number of firms in the market. Explain. (ii) The market equilibrium quantity relative to QM and the market equilibrium price relative to PM. Explain
